The past few days I have been getting lower numbers than normal.. Fasting has been around 72.... after meals in the 80's and low 90's. Not that I am complaining....but is it true numbers go down as your get closer to your due date? I am 3 weeks away.
They definitely can get lower as you get closer to your due date. My dr wanted me to call if that happened just so they could check the placenta and make sure it was still functioning properly, but said it was much more likely my body was finally getting with the program blood sugar-wise

huh, I thought I read that numbers go up as you get further along and become harder to control. I'm still fairly new to GD though so I don't know much. I'm currently diet controlled as well.

Numbers do get harder to control as you get father along because the placenta is growing and producing more hormones. But, quite a few women have experienced falling numbers within a week or two of going into labor. Another weird GD phenomenon.
